Poulet Rôti with Herbes de Provence
Ingredients
- 1 whole chicken
- 4 clove garlic
- 1 lemon
- 2 tbsp herbes de Provence
- 3 tbsp olive oil
- 800 g floury potatoes
- 1 tsp sea salt flakes
Method
- 1
Preheat the oven to 200 °C / 180 °C fan. Mix the olive oil, herbes de Provence, crushed garlic, and lemon zest into a paste.
- 2
Rub the herb paste all over the chicken, including under the breast skin. Stuff the lemon halves into the cavity and season generously.
- 3
Cut the potatoes into chunky wedges and arrange in a roasting tin. Place the chicken on top.
- 4
Roast for 55–60 minutes until the juices run clear when the thigh is pierced. Rest for 10 minutes before carving.
